Dr. Jasbir Bisla is a psychiatrist practicing in Peoria, AZ. Dr. Bisla is a medical doctor specializing in the care of mental health patients. As a psychiatrist, Dr. Bisla diagnoses and treats mental illnesses. Dr. Bisla may treat patients through a variety of methods including medications, psychotherapy or talk therapy, psychosocial interventions and more, depending on each individual case. Different medications that a psychiatrist might prescribe include antidepressants, antipsychotic mediations, mood stabilizers, stimulants, sedatives and hypnotics. Dr. Bisla treats conditions like depression, anxiety, OCD, eating disorders, bipolar disorders, personality disorders, insomnia, ADD and other mental illnesses.
